Manufacturer Part Number
TLC2272AMDRG4
Manufacturer
Texas Instruments
Introduction
Dual operational amplifier (op-amp) integrated circuit
Designed for general-purpose instrumentation and signal conditioning applications
Product Features and Performance
Rail-to-rail input and output
High gain bandwidth product of 2.25 MHz
Low offset voltage of 300 μV
Low input bias current of 1 pA
High output current capability of 50 mA per channel
Wide supply voltage range of 4.4 V to 16 V
Low supply current of 2.4 mA per channel

Key Technical Parameters
Number of Circuits: 2
Gain Bandwidth Product: 2.25 MHz
Voltage Supply Span (Min/Max): 4.4 V to 16 V
Current Supply: 2.4 mA per channel
Slew Rate: 3.6 V/μs
Voltage Input Offset: 300 μV
Amplifier Type: CMOS
Current Output / Channel: 50 mA
Current Input Bias: 1 pA
